Output 30b39a1887427ffbf9a041635cacb3a59fe3c698416bf536cd01086d446ffb29:2

value
610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2a5112f315062de9dc100045cff46bbeda868ae OP_EQUAL
address
3Pp1C2nxiW8nsUiFyyeGauyBjBxS1qxvpg
transaction
30b39a1887427ffbf9a041635cacb3a59fe3c698416bf536cd01086d446ffb29
confirmations
425204
spent
true